The concept of house edge is crucial for understanding the odds in casino games. The house edge represents the advantage that the casino has over the players, and it is built into every game. Understanding the house edge can help players make informed decisions about which games to play and how to maximize their chances of winning.
Different casino games have different house edges, and this can significantly affect a player’s overall chances of winning. In this article, we will explore the house edge differences across various popular casino games, including blackjack, roulette, craps, and slots.

The house edge in blackjack can vary depending on the rules of the game and the player’s strategy. Generally, if played with optimal strategy, the house edge in blackjack can be as low as 0.5%. This means that for every $100 wagered, the casino can expect to make only $0.50 in profit.
2. Roulette: Roulette is a popular casino game that offers both good odds and high excitement. However, the house edge in roulette is higher compared to blackjack. In American roulette, the house edge is around 5.26%, while in European roulette, it is lower at 2.7%. This difference is due to the presence of the double zero in American roulette, which increases the casino’s advantage.
3. Craps: Craps is a dice game that offers some of the best odds in the casino. The house edge in craps can range from around 1.36% for the “pass line” bet to 16.67% for the “any 7” bet. By sticking to the lower house edge bets in craps, players can improve their chances of winning.
4. Slots: Slot machines are the most popular casino game and also have the highest house edge. The house edge in slots can range from 2% to 15% or more, depending on the machine and the casino. While slots offer the potential for big wins, they also have a high house edge, making them a risky choice for players looking to maximize their chances of winning.
